III. Scenario-Based Capability Matrix

SCRAM Systems— The “de facto standard” for alcohol-related judicial cases – Continuous Alcohol Monitoring (CAM), detects alcohol through skin perspiration – Designated by 600+ US courts, passed 50+ evidentiary hearings – Best scenarios: DUI/DWI, domestic violence, drug courts

STOP (Securus) — Leveraging the Securus prison communications empire, forming a “in-prison communications + community monitoring” closed loop – 900+ North American partners, extensive government contract experience – Predictive battery management patent (2025), intelligently judges charging needs
